A fun and creative entrance for your bridal party is a great way to set the tone for the celebration and get everyone excited. Here are some bridesmaid and groomsmen entrance ideas to inspire you:
Classic and Elegant
- The Grand March: This traditional entrance involves the bridal party entering in pairs, the bridesmaids walking with the groomsmen, while the bride and groom are the last to enter.
- Slow and Romantic: Have the bridal party enter slowly to a romantic song, holding hands or with arms linked.
- Processional with Flower Girls and Ring Bearers: This classic entrance is always lovely, especially if your flower girls and ring bearers are young and adorable.
Fun and Energetic
- Dance Party: Choose a fun and upbeat song and have your bridal party dance their way into the reception.
- The Flash Mob: This involves surprise choreography that your bridal party will perform for your guests.
- Game Show Entrance: This can be a fun way to incorporate your personalities and inside jokes. Have your bridesmaids and groomsmen answer trivia questions or complete challenges before entering the reception.
Theme-Based
- Movie Theme: If you have a favorite movie, choose a song from the soundtrack and have your bridal party dress up in costumes from the film.
- Music Theme: Pick a favorite genre of music and have your bridesmaids and groomsmen enter with themed outfits and dance moves.
- Destination Wedding Theme: Incorporate the culture of your destination into the entrance.
Tips for Planning Your Entrance:
- Choose a song that you and your bridal party will enjoy dancing to.
- Practice the entrance beforehand so that everyone knows their place.
- Have a plan for how to get your guests to clear the dance floor.
- Make sure the song is the appropriate length for the number of people entering.
